Nextcloud Server Circles XSS via link injection pre27.1.3
CVE-2023-48301 Published on November 21, 2023
Nextcloud Server HTML injection in search UI when selecting a circle with HTML in the display name
Nextcloud Server provides data storage for Nextcloud, an open source cloud platform. Starting in version 25.0.0 and prior to versions 25.0.13, 26.0.8, and 27.1.3 of Nextcloud Server and Nextcloud Enterprise Server, an attacker could insert links into circles name that would be opened when clicking the circle name in a search filter. Nextcloud Server and Nextcloud Enterprise Server versions 25.0.13, 26.0.8, and 27.1.3 contain a fix for this issue. As a workaround, disable app circles.
Vulnerability Analysis
CVE-2023-48301 can be exploited with network access, requires user interaction and a small amount of user privileges. This vulnerability is considered to have a low attack complexity. Public availability of a proof of concept (POC) exploit exists for CVE-2023-48301. The potential impact of an exploit of this vulnerability is considered to have no impact on confidentiality and integrity, and a small impact on availability.

Affected Versions
nextcloud security-advisories:- Version >= 25.0.0, < 25.0.13 is affected.
- Version >= 26.0.0, < 26.0.8 is affected.
- Version >= 27.0.0, < 27.1.3 is affected.
